What is the Temporary Food Service Establishment Permit Application?
The Temporary Food Service Establishment Permit Application serves as a vital document for those wishing to operate temporary food service establishments in New York. This application ensures compliance with state regulations and is pivotal for food safety and sanitation. The application requires event information, operator's details, specifics about the food being served, and proof of insurance. Completing this application is essential for any operator planning to host food service events legally.

Submission Methods for the Temporary Food Service Establishment Permit Application
Once the Temporary Food Service Establishment Permit Application is completed, applicants have several submission methods available. They can choose to submit the application online through pdfFiller or deliver it physically to the appropriate health department. Key deadlines must be noted, as applications are typically required to be submitted at least ten days before the event to allow for processing and possible inspections. Missing these deadlines could delay approval.

What are the eligibility requirements for obtaining a Temporary Food Service Establishment Permit?
To be eligible for the Temporary Food Service Establishment Permit, applicants must be operators of food service establishments and ensure compliance with local health department regulations. Detailed event information and proof of workers' compensation insurance are also required.
What is the deadline for submitting the Temporary Food Service Establishment Permit Application?
It is recommended that applicants submit the Temporary Food Service Establishment Permit Application at least 10 days prior to the planned event to ensure sufficient time for processing and any necessary inspections.
How can I submit the Temporary Food Service Establishment Permit Application?
You can submit the Temporary Food Service Establishment Permit Application electronically through pdfFiller or by printing the completed form and delivering it in person to the appropriate local health department.
What supporting documents are required with the application?
Along with the application, you need to provide information regarding the event, details about the food items you will serve, and proof of workers' compensation insurance. Ensure all documents are accurate and complete.
What are some common mistakes to avoid when filling out this application?
Common mistakes include leaving blank fields, not signing the application, failing to provide adequate event details, and missing the required workers' compensation insurance documentation. Double-check all entries before submission.
What is the processing time for the Temporary Food Service Establishment Permit Application?
Processing times may vary, but it typically takes several days. Submitting your application well in advance of your event can help prevent delays, especially if inspections are required.
Is notarization required for this application?
No, the Temporary Food Service Establishment Permit Application does not require notarization. You simply need to fill it out and sign it where indicated.
